This Game of Thrones Exhibition Marks the Show's Sixth Season

Prior to the newest Game of Thrones season premiere, HBO set up a Game of Thrones exhibition in New York with five commissioned art pieces inspired by the series.

The #ArtTheThrone event at the Angel Orensanz Center featured an illuminated depiction of Brienne of Tarth, an oversized upside-down crown large enough for guests to walk through and a six-piece portrait series of Daenerys Targaryen.

As well as building anticipation ahead of the sixth season's launch, the artful fantasy show exhibit succeeded at providing fans with a look back at Game of Thrones' history over previous seasons. At the event, fans were delighted to be in attendance with the cast members who play Grey Work and Gilly on the show.
